Audrey Powne

UK-based Naarm/Melbourne artist, producer and multi-instrumentalist Audrey Powne is a creative force carving out a distinctive path in the future jazz and soul world. Having honed her craft in the vibrant Melbourne music scene, Powne can now be found performing in some of the most visionary musical circles globally.
Described as "The Very Brilliant Audrey Powne," by legendary BBC Radio 6 presenter and tastemaker Gilles Peterson, Powne is known equally for her extraordinary technical skills and creative inventiveness, and for being unafraid of pushing the boundaries while simultaneously keeping musical traditions alive.

Eric Todd

For two decades, Eric collaborated with Grammy and Clio-winning creatives and C-suite executives in strategic development, A&R, and creative capacities. A career highlight includes a recent UN 2030 SDG music initiative consultancy to engage Gen Z.
Music aspirations came to life in a move to NYC at eighteen with multiple artist development deals, including a career-changing pivotal connection with Julian Lennon, son-of-a-Beatle. An early jazz record deal with iconic artist Chuck Mangione's management team and Columbia Records landed before age twenty, yet stardom was not in the cards. Focus shifted to the business side of music to develop a successful twenty-year consultancy, while producing and discovering emerging talent.
Eric is a Wipf & Stock Books published author, a former recording artist (REX Records), composer, producer, artist manager to emerging jazz artists, Corinne and Audrey Kreitner, and founder of iProdigy.

Jose Luis Castro

I am a musician, producer, sound designer and composer for video games, film and television. I was born in Mexico City. At an early age I learned to play guitar on my own and a couple of years later I started taking music theory and performance classes with the maestro Roberto Méndez.
In 2012 I continued my theoretical and practical studies in Pasadena, California where I was a student of virtuoso guitarist Uros Raskovski and legendary vocalist Oren Waters, who has sung on records such as Muse's The 2nd Law and Michael Jackson's Thriller.
In 2013 I continued my studies at Berklee College of Music in the city of Boston. Focusing on arrangement, composition, production and sound design.

Guillermo Nojechowicz

Born:
Originally from Buenos Aires, Argentina, Guillermo Nojechowicz is the percussive drive behind his band EL ECO’s elegant fusion of Brazilian Argentinean jazz. Combining samba and the 3ghter lines of straight-ahead jazz, he is a master of all the idioms, including Cuban, Afro-Cuban, Brazilian, Funk – and of course, tango. A drummer who plays with the ear of a composer, Nojechowicz wrote most of the material on the band’s long-awaited new CD, Puerto de Buenos Aires 1933 (Zoho Music), which features Grammy Award winner trumpeter Brian Lynch.
Nojechowicz has also performed with Claudio Rodi3, Donny McCaslin, Jon Faddis, Danilo Perez, Airto Moreira, Romero Lubambo, and Carly Simon

Gregory Golub

Born:
Gregory Golub is Israeli composer, jazz pianist and songwriter, born in the USSR. Gregory is a self-taught pianist from the age of 12. He received a formal musical education in Russia and Ukraine, participated in a Jazz Festival in Russia and received an excellence prize for the best original jazz compositions. Gregory lives in Israel since 1990, where he has written and composed numerous multi-genre musical compositions, songs and philosophic and poetic texts. In 2004 his album “Idioms” was released comprising original instrumental jazz compositions, including piano and vocal jazz improvisations

Trevor Warren

Born:
Trevor has been playing guitar since 1982, largely self taught, exploring rock, jazz, world and folk idioms. Currently preparing the release of a collaborative album with Count Dubulah (aka Nick Page - Transglobal Underground etc.) In 2012 he travelled to Kenya to record and produce the album Kodhi together with Kenyan musician Ayub Ogada (1956-2019). Kodhi was released on Long Tale Records in 2015. Ayub Ogada's final album, Omera, was released in 2022 on Long Tale. Founder and bandleader of jazz rock band DISASSEMBLER and the world jazz DEVA. Winner best foreign band award with Dissasembler in the Granada Jazz festival 2009

Andréa Lisa

Born:
Andréa Lisa, the South African-born and New Zealand-raised artist, is a musical powerhouse driven by personal experiences and her deep-rooted inspirations. As a singer, guitarist, composer and producer, Andréa's diverse talents shine through in every aspect of her music.
Her journey in music began at a young age, with soul, jazz, and R&B sounds infusing her daily life. At 15, she started crafting her own music and lyrics, setting her on a path of artistic exploration. A graduate of the New Zealand School of Music with a major in jazz guitar and vocals, Andréa's passion for composition led her to create a rich assembly of genres that blend into a unique and captivating artistic alchemy.

Tal Mashiach

Tal Mashiach, a Grammy-nominated multi-instrumentalist and composer, is a prominent voice in the NYC jazz/world music scene. Raised in the natural beauty of the village of "Harashim" in northern Israel, Mashiach moved to New York in 2015. There, he shared the stage with artists such as Anat Cohen, Avishai Cohen (Trumpet), and Mulatu Astatke at venues such as Carnegie Hall, Newport Jazz Fest, Montreal Jazz Fest, and more. In 2021, he released his debut solo guitar album, "Tiyul," presented by Anzic Records.

Jeremy Wilms

Born:
Atlanta, GA based multi-instrumentalist singer songwriter. After a 20 year career as a recoding and touring musician in NYC working with artists as diverse as NEA Jazz legend Chico Hamilton, to Brazilian singer Bebel Gilberto, to Beyonce and Patti Labelle, Wilms stepped away from the grind of the city and moved back to his hometown of Atlanta. There he returned his focus to stripped down honest songwriting and conveying stories. His latest release “The Fighter” is available at Bandcamp and other streaming platforms.
In the meantime he keeps busy working as a sideman in both NYC and ATL, scoring for film and other media, and teaching.
